Summary:
The main function of a Technical Program Manager is to provide successful definition, implementation and delivery of complex programs that require cross-functional collaboration and interdependencies across a group of projects and/or related activities.
Job Responsibilities:
* Deliver programs within the constraints of scope, quality, time and budget and under circumstances involving multiple moderate-probability, moderate-impact risk factors.
* Program-level strategic planning, interaction with executive level management, complex issue resolution, excellent communications and team building skills.
* Manage a group or groups of internal exempt and matrixed employees and contractors that serve on the project(s) to deliver systems and systems enhancements that meet specified requirements.
* Oversight of project scope definition and management, requirements gathering and documentation, time estimating, project schedule development and tracking, project budget management, project status reporting, issue and risk management, contingency planning, customer interaction, and communications across multiple organizational levels.
